Output 8a6c65e564f2f940de39785b4d29c49a809c9a30ca1ab5a5f5618ff73287ae74:6

value
123573979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1ec5aafba89483b371d4a9db21873fafc9ef7fa OP_EQUAL
address
3HunfgJk6pyUcwwoDYbPyw77tR2LjZyArj
transaction
8a6c65e564f2f940de39785b4d29c49a809c9a30ca1ab5a5f5618ff73287ae74
spent
true